Healthy eating is today a great deal more popular than in the past and rightfully so. There are a lot of health conditions associated with a poor diet and there is a cost to the overall economy as individuals suffer from health problems such as heart disease and high blood pressure. There are more and more campaigns to try to get us to adopt a healthier lifestyle and yet it is also easier than ever to rely on fast, convenient food that is often bad for our health. It is likely that a lot of people assume it will take lots of effort to eat a healthy diet or that they have to make a large scale change to the way they live. Contrary to that information, people can change their eating habits for the better by making a few small changes.
These sorts of changes are easy to accomplish with all types of foods and can apply to the oils you cook in and the spread you put on bread. For instance, monounsaturated fat such as olive oil can help counter the bad cholesterol in your diet. It is also a great source of Vitamin E which has numerous benefits and is also terrific for your skin. If you presently eat a lot of fresh fruits and veggies, you may want to think about where you’re getting them and if it’s the best source. If you choose organic foods, you can avoid the problem of consuming crops that may have been sprayed with toxic pesticides. You will be sure that you’re getting the most nutritional benefits from your fresh produce if you can find a local supplier because you will be able to get the fruit when it is the freshest and ripest.

The ingredients needed to make Filling! Pork Miso Soup:
- You need 150 grams Sliced pork belly
- Use 1 Onion
- Use 1 Carrot
- Take 5 Taro root
- Provide 5 leaves Chinese cabbage
- You need 10 cm Daikon radish
- Prepare 2 tbsp ◆ Dashi soup stock
- Take 1 tbsp ◆ Sake
- Take 1 tbsp ◆ Soy sauce
- Use 5 tbsp ◆ Miso
- You need 1 pinch Salt
- Get 1000 ml Water
Steps to make Filling! Pork Miso Soup:
- Prep: Cut the pork and the vegetables into bite-sized pieces (except for the Chinese cabbage leaves).
- Heat a little oil in a pot and fry the pork. When it's half cooked, add the vegetables and salt, and cook over medium heat for 1 minute.
- Add water and skim off the scum when it comes to a boil. Cover the pot and simmer over medium heat for 5 minutes.
- Turn off the heat, add ◆ ingredients and the Chinese cabbage leaves. Bring it a boil and it's done!
